6. Cautionary tale of mortal desires and rewards
Tue Jun 20, 2023, 12:15 PM
Jun 2023

He thought himself immortal.
He could not be killed by man or beast or by any weapon.
He could not be killed in daylight nor at night.
He could not be killed on land nor in the sky; not inside nor outside.
He learned otherwise one twilight at the threshold on the lap of Narasimha, when he was disemboweled by the claws of a half-lion/half-man.
